Plélan-le-Petit (Breton: Plelann-Vihan, Gallo: Plélan) is a commune in the Côtes-d'Armor department of Brittany in northwestern France.
Population
| Historical population | ||
|---|---|---|
| Year | Pop. | ±% |
| 1962 | 1,059 | — |
| 1968 | 1,127 | +6.4% |
| 1975 | 1,268 | +12.5% |
| 1982 | 1,364 | +7.6% |
| 1990 | 1,525 | +11.8% |
| 1999 | 1,505 | −1.3% |
| 2008 | 1,710 | +13.6% |
Inhabitants of Plélan-le-Petit are called plélanais in French.
